Restaurants in San FranciscoPhilz' wayThere is no coffee like Philz. Although their menu and "extravagancies" take a little getting used to (I still am not familiar with their entire menu), it is well worth the exploration. You see, Philz doesn't serve lattes or capuccinos, and you can forget about adding cocoa o sugar or splenda to their creations----it's the barista who controls the flavor of the coffee here (although you do get to say whether you'd like light, medium, or dark cream and sugar). I personally recommend the Ether, which is very flavorful and dark, and their Arabic Turkish, which is more smokey.
